U.S. patent number D851,672 [Application Number D/579,036] was granted by the patent office on 2019-06-18 for display screen with user interface and icons.
This patent grant is currently assigned to BRITISH GAS TRADING LIMITED. The grantee listed for this patent is British Gas Trading Limited. Invention is credited to Tom Guy, Vanessa Mateus.

The broken lines shown in the drawings represent unclaimed portions
and form no part of the claimed design. The controller on which the
user interface elements are depicted is shown with broken lines and
is provided to illustrate context and does not form part of the
claimed design.
The ornamental design includes a graphical user interface. The user
interface consists of a number of circles having icons related to a
smart device or other equipment that may be turned on and off. The
icons are shown in either an activated or deactivated state, and
may be moved around within the interface. Different forms of the
claimed design show various forms, arrangements, and activation
states of icons. In the embodiments of FIGS. 8 and 16, the user
interface is shown applied to a user device. The design also
includes the ornamental design of various icons for use in the user
interface.
